Rep. DeLauro, Rep. Sewell, and National Faith Leaders to Hold 12-Hour Prayer Vigil  on Capitol Hill for Build Back Better

7 AM-7 PM Prayer Vigil and 1 PM Press Conference as Congress debates historic investment opportunity in reconciliation bill

WASHINGTON, DC – On Wednesday, October 20, the Washington Interfaith Staff Community (WISC) will host a 12-hour prayer vigil on Capitol Hill from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. ET to urge Congress to pass a robust Build Back Better package that aligns with the moral groundings of so many faith traditions.

During the vigil, a Press Conference with High-Level Faith Leaders and Members of Congress will be held from 1 p.m. to 2 p.m. ET at the House Triangle.

Each hour of the vigil will be devoted to a specific issue that should be addressed by the Build Back Better package including hunger, children and families, the care economy, immigration reform, the climate crisis, and health care.

The participants will convey what passage of the Build Back Better legislation could mean for families and communities across the country. They will emphasize that the bill should prioritize those most in need and align with values central to a wide range of faiths.
